That's an interesting answer.
Most people don't answer correctly to this question because they don't know what Autotune actually is or even how to spot it anymore. I certainly didn't until I watched a pretty awesome video last night. You're not wrong when you say Cher's "Believe" is a great example of Autotune, but that's an EXTREME example of using Autotune for an effect. (And yes, I hate that effect as well and it's used FAR too often in music today). But that's not what Autotune and Pitch Correction really are. And they've both been used a lot longer in the industry than you probably think.
You aren't wrong about the voice layering though. I don't know how easy that part is to pick up without isolated vocals and the music playing, but you can hear it clear as day in the 2nd video I posted. At times when he's layering his own voice for effect, he even layers her voice into those lyrics as well, although it's a bit subtle and used sparingly.
